Seed Sowing Guide
Seedling
Prepare Baba seedling soil and seedling pots. Fill up the seedling pots with seedling soil, use finger gently make a small hole, put in 1-2 seeds and cover with a thin layer of soil.
During seedling stage, put under shaded area and make sure water thoroughly when needed. When there is sprout, then move it to area with direct sunlight.

Transplant
When the seedlings grow 3 to 4 true leaves, may thin out excess seedlings (remove weak seedlings) or transplant, keep the strongest seedling for each hole. Leave 30-60cm gap for each plant, build trellis to support it.

Harvest Tips:
Only keep main vine and a side vine with the an axillary bud, remove other axillary bud. Only keep one fruit per vine.
Ready to be harvested when the stem of fruit become soft.
Growing Tips:
After blooming, can manually pollinate in the morning.
Store the fruit in cold place for 7-10 days after harvest, may get better taste of fruit.
